Guru's 'Jazzmatazz, Vol. 1' is the debut solo studio album by American hip hop recording artist Guru, released in 1993. It was one of the first albums to combine a live jazz band with hip hop production and rapping. "Loungin" is the second track on the album. It features Donald Byrd on trumpet and piano. bit.ly Check out the video for "Loungin', featuring Donald Byrd on trumpet: youtu.be

Tom Tom Club was founded by Talking Heads' Tina Weymouth and Chris Frantz. This self-titled 1981 album was their debut. Five albums have followed, including the most recent, Downtown Rockers, released in 2012.

"Space Walk" is set to a recording of Ed White's 1965 space walk on the Gemini 4 mission. Nick Franglen and Fred Deakin chose to use the sample after listening to an album called Flight to the Moon (1969); the two were struck by how moving and emotive many of the tracks were. Deakin later said, "'One small step' leaves me cold, because it was so obviously scripted. But the spacewalk… even after hearing it so many times, it's so vivid." bit.ly
